Columns are compression members used for supporting beams
and headers. Columns are primarily designed for axial compression.
Based on the material used columns can be classified into
following types:
1. Wood Column - Single Post
2. Wood Column - Multiple Post
3. Wooden Bearing Wall
4. Concrete column
5. Steel Pipe Columns
Columns can be designed by following methods:
1. Allowable Stress Design Method: This method is based on
the principle that actual stress in the material should not
exceed the permissible stress permitted in the material. The
member is designed for working load condition. Post and steel
column are designed by this method.
2. Ultimate Strength Design Method: This method is based
on the ultimate load theory. In this method factored load
is used to design the member for strength, and working load
is used to check for the serviceability condition. Concrete
columns are designed by this method.
